Presentation Transcript


  1. Facts 2012 Arrivals: 36.2 mn. (+4.4%) Domestic: 12.0 mn. (+3.4%)Foreign : 24.2 mn. (+4.9%) Overnights: 131.0 mn. (+4.0%)Domestic: 36.0 mn. (+1.9%)Foreign: 95.1 mn. (+4.8%) Length of stay: 3.6 nights (+/-0) Revenues 2011: € 22.6 bn. (+3.1%) Share of GDP 2011*: 7.3% Jobs - direct and indirect – in tourism 2011*: approx. 333,400 (= 9.4% total workforce) Tourism exports per capita: 1st place in EU 15; 3rd place in EU 27. Sources: Statistics Austria; WIFO; 26.2.2013* TSA Jan. 2013 (provisional figures)
